Gene Simmons Net Worth 2019: How Much Is the Rocker Worth?

Gene Simmons built his fortune as the iconic bassist and frontman of KISS, turning a stage persona into a sprawling business empire. By 2019, his net worth reflected decades of music sales, prolific licensing, and bold investments beyond music.

While estimates vary, most authoritative sources placed Gene Simmons net worth 2019 in a range between $300 million and $400 million, driven by catalog royalties, touring, and a diverse portfolio of brand ventures.

KISS Brand Empire And Income Streams 2019

By 2019, Gene Simmons leveraged the KISH brand far beyond albums and concerts. The group's catalog generated substantial performance royalties, while licensing of the iconic logo, makeup designs, and imagery appeared in apparel, video games, and toys. Simmons also earned from endorsement arrangements and his role as a shrewd business operator.

His company, Simmons Records, and investments in startups and real estate supported long-term wealth. Television appearances, including shows like "Gene Simmons Family Jewels," broadened his profile and added another layer of income to his net worth 2019 narrative.

Touring Revenue And Catalog Royalties Impact

Live performance was a cornerstone of Simmons's earnings. The KISS Farewell Tour and numerous stadium shows delivered consistent box office returns, while secondary markets and memorabilia sales boosted revenue. Songwriting credits ensured ongoing mechanical and performance royalties from streaming and radio long after the peak years.

Licensing deals with consumer brands and media producers further capitalized on the band's imagery. By 2019, the combination of touring income and catalog monetization formed a stable revenue base that underpinned his enduring net worth.
